Quality Tester - Marine

OverviewWe are seeking a full-time Quality Tester for the Marine Products team in our Olathe, KS location. In this role, you will be responsible for assisting in the testing of Garmin’s products and software in a team-oriented environment.Essential Functions• Develop understanding of quality assurance principles/methodologies in performance of essential functions• Develop knowledge of Garmin product specifications, capabilities and operation related to the market segment being supported• Execute test plans, scenarios, scripts, and/or procedures of simple complexity, in accordance with established Garmin test procedures• Document defects in a defect management system and report defects to developers• Collect/analyze test results and beta user feedback (when applicable)• Investigate/verify issues reported to quality assurance for validity and reproducibility• Work closely with engineering to assist in problem resolution• Verify software modifications in new software versions to prepare for implementation• Assist in test case maintenance as necessary to keep repository current• Assist in training new quality assurance associatesBasic Qualifications• High School Diploma or equivalent• Excellent academics (cumulative GPA greater than or equal to 3.0 as a general rule)• Excellent organizational/analytical skills and a strong technical aptitude• Demonstrated strong and effective verbal, written, and interpersonal communication skillsDesired Qualifications• Associate’s Degree or Technical Certification from 2 year college or technical school• Outstanding academics (cumulative GPA greater than or equal to 3.5)• Previous work experience executing test cases and reporting results• Previous experience using or testing devices related to a Garmin core product market• Comfortable working independently (with minimal supervision) and with a team• Comfortable working in a fast-paced and challenging environment• Experience or interest in working with marine electronicsGarmin International is an equal opportunity employer.
